Painting Description
"Ruth at the Well" is a 19th-century painting by Italian artist Enrico Fanfani, known for his works in the Romantic style. The painting depicts a scene from the biblical story of Ruth, a Moabite woman who, after being widowed, follows her mother-in-law Naomi back to Bethlehem. In the biblical narrative, Ruth's loyalty and devotion to Naomi are central themes, and her story is often cited as an example of faithfulness.
In Fanfani's interpretation, Ruth is portrayed at a well, a symbol often associated with betrothal and encounter in biblical stories. The well may allude to Ruth's future meeting with Boaz, her kinsman-redeemer, who eventually marries her, ensuring her and Naomi's security. The painting captures a moment of contemplation or perhaps anticipation, as Ruth draws water, possibly reflecting on her uncertain future.
Fanfani's work is characterized by its attention to detail, use of rich colors, and the emotional depth he imparts to his subjects. "Ruth at the Well" exemplifies these qualities, with a focus on Ruth's expression and the serene, yet evocative, landscape that surrounds her. The painting is a fine example of Romantic art's fascination with biblical themes, exploring human emotion and divine providence.
